Henry Ford Health System to Sponsor Michigan Truck Series Race

The upcoming NASCAR weekend at Michigan International Speedway – August 7-9 – will commence with a familiar name. The weekend-opening NASCAR Gander RV & Outdoors Truck race will be sponsored by Henry Ford Health System and will be called the Henry Ford Health System 200. The race, which will be the first of four over the course of three days, will be run on Friday, August 7 at 6:00 pm and will be televised nationally on FS1.

“Henry Ford Health System is proud to be connected to Michigan International Speedway and even prouder to be the 2020 title sponsor for the Henry Ford Health System 200 taking place August 8,” said Paula Autry, Senior Vice President and CEO, Central Market, Henry Ford Health System. “It is unique to have a gem like MIS in our backyard to attract national sports figures and fans from around the U.S. And although the pandemic has limited every speedway’s ability to engage fans, we couldn’t be more impressed with MIS and how they have evolved to put NASCAR fans in the center of the action.”

“Henry Ford Health System not only brings a name that people equate with the state of Michigan, but also someone with whom we already have a tremendous partnership,” said Michigan International Speedway President Rick Brenner. “Through this partnership, we teamed to provide our fans tremendous race-day experiences in the past, which we will do again in the future. They have been known as one of the top healthcare providers in the state for many years, and we are excited to have them as an integral part of our upcoming NASCAR weekend.”

In August 2019, the new Infield Care Center at MIS was unveiled as the Henry Ford Health System Infield Care Center. In addition, they were the sponsor of the program which offered Pit Passes for kids 12 & under.
